Research Progress on Compatibility Between Alkalizing Agents and Materials in PWR Secondary Circuit
Impurities such as pipeline corrosion products and dissolved oxygen etc.in the secondary circuit of pressurized water reactor(PWR)can enter the steam generator through the water supply sys-tem and deposit at different positions,resulting in the decrease of heat transfer capacity and the instabili-ty of thermal and hydraulic system.The water chemistry control in secondary circuit of PWR is of great significance for a safe operation of system equipment and core components.The purpose of this work is to summarize the application of pH control agents at home and abroad,and the research progress in the compatibility between employed alkalizing agents and structural materials.Firstly,the development pro-cess in alkalizing agent for PWR secondary circuit and its application at home and abroad are detailed.Secondly,the factors influencing the compatibility between the employed alkalizing agents and structural materials are discussed from three aspects:structural materials,hydrochemistry and the physicochemical properties of alkalizing agents.Finally,the working mechanism of alkalizing agent in adjusting pH is dis-cussed,especially the mechanism of interactions between amine molecules and the oxide scales formed on the surface of structural materials.
